Cutlass Attack Leaves Marchand Youth Dead
Wednesday 7th June
2010.
Police have launched an investigation into the death of 21-year-old, Titus Paul, alias “Roach” of Marchand, Castries, who died after he was struck with a cutlass in the head.
Reports indicate that about1:30pm, on Sunday the 4th of July, 2010, Paul was at a bar at Aux-Leon, Dennery, when two young men approached him and struck him with a cutlass in the head and shoulder. He was subsequently taken to the Victoria Hospital where he was later pronounced dead.
A motive has not been established but an investigation is in progress.
